  • Patent number: 12234850
    Abstract: The fastening structure is fastening one member and another member via a fastening member, and includes: a fitting portion having a fitting hole; a to-be-fitted portion having a to-be-fitted hole; and the fastening member inserted into the fitting hole. The fastening member has: a trunk portion, between one end and another end of the fastening member; a tool groove at the one end; a come-off prevention portion at the other end, the come-off prevention portion having a greater radius than a radius; and a helical protrusion at a part of the trunk portion. The fitting portion has a helical groove configured to be screwed with the helical protrusion. A radius of the fitting hole is less than the radius of the come-off prevention portion, and a radius of the to-be-fitted hole is not less than the radius of the come-off prevention portion.

  • Publication number: 20250044415
    Abstract: In order to make it possible for a sensing sensor to secure the appearance of the product while enabling detection of various masking materials, such as those with low reflectance or in sheet form, the sensing sensor comprises a sensor part that detects an object to be detected and a masking detection structure that detects a masking material that nullifies a detection function of the sensor part. The masking detection structure comprises a light source and a light receiver housed in a casing together with the sensor part, and a light transmission window that closes an opening formed in the casing. The light transmitting window has a concave portion recessed toward an inside of the casing, and light emitted from the light source is transmitted from the inside of the casing to the outside thereof through the concave portion.

  • Patent number: 8907781
    Abstract: To provide an intrusion detecting device of a type in which a battery for supplying an electric power to both of the main unit and the transmitter is provided in a unit holder for holding the main unit, including the detecting element, to thereby increase the overall electric power capacity needed in the intrusion detecting device as a whole and, also, replacement of those batteries can be accomplished easily, the intrusion detecting device includes a main unit (1) including a detecting element (30), a battery (Ba) detachably mounted on the main unit (1) for supplying an electric power to the main unit (1), and a power supply line (18) fitted to the main unit (1) for supplying an electric power to a wireless transmitter (11) for transmitting wireless an output signal of the main unit (1).

  • Publication number: 20070279215
    Abstract: To provide a sensitivity adjustable intrusion detecting system capable of detecting the presence of a person assuredly even under the environment where the object such as a person is difficult to be detected, thereby avoiding an erroneous operation, the sensitivity adjustable intrusion detecting system is so designed that since the detecting sensitivity of the main detecting unit 1 is altered in response to detection by the auxiliary detecting unit 2 and when such detecting sensitivity of the main detecting unit is so increased at the time the necessity to detect the presence or absence of the human body H entering in one of the main detection areas encompassed within the supervised sector, the detecting sensitivity of the main detecting unit is increased to allow the human body to be assuredly detected under the environment where the human body is difficult to be detected, thereby avoiding an erroneous operation.

  • Patent number: 7250861
    Abstract: To provide a security lighting apparatus of a kind capable of easily optimizing the timing at which an alert is carried out, when a human body is detected by a human body detector 1 during the time zone determined by a time zone setting device (19), an alert is issued to an intruder entering within any one of detection zones (A1 to A4) and, accordingly, the timing at which the alert is initiated during the time zone can be easily and properly set.

  • Patent number: 6469625
    Abstract: A security sensor 1 having a disturbance detecting capability capable of detecting the presence of an obstacle 8 purposefully applied to the sensor 1 in an attempt to fool or tamper the sensor 1 includes a carrier body A having an infrared sensor element 4, an incident side enclosure 5, such as a lens defining a detection area B, mounted on the carrier body A, a light projecting element 11 for projecting a disturbance detecting beam L1 from inside of the incident side enclosure 5 towards the incident side enclosure 5, a light receiving element 12 for receiving the disturbance detecting beam L1 reflected from the incident side enclosure 5, and a detecting circuit 15 for detecting a presence or absence of the obstacle 8 on the incident side enclosure 5, based on an amount of light received by the light receiving element 12.

  • Patent number: 5703368
    Abstract: A passive-type infrared sensor system includes first and second sensor units each including a first or second light receiving element and a first or second optical system. The first sensor unit has a "viewing" direction oriented towards an upper half of a human body so as to define a first watch area clear of a ground surface. The second sensor unit has a similar "viewing" direction oriented diagonally downwardly towards a point on the ground surface spaced a predetermined watch distance away from where it is installed so as to define a second predetermined watch area below the first watch area.

  • Patent number: 5489892
    Abstract: An intruder detection system for senses infrared radiated by an intruder through a window-pane and detecting the intrusion through the reception of an output from the infrared sensors. The system includes a light emitter for projecting infrared rays toward a detection area and a light acceptor for receiving at least part of the infrared rays projected by the light emitter through an obstruction detection optical path. The light emitter and the light acceptor are located on opposite sides of the window-pane.
